WebScales of measurement refer to ways in which variables/numbers are defined and categorized. Each scale of measurement has certain properties which in turn determines the appropriateness for use of certain statistical analyses. The four scales of measurement are nominal, ordinal, interval, and ratio. Web1. Descriptive statistics for ratio data. The ratio scale of measurement works similarly with the interval scale. In fact, in using statistical tests, these two statistical scales of measurement are not treated differently from the other. The only difference between the ratio and the interval scale is that the former (i.e., the ratio scale) has an absolute zero point. heritage machine \u0026 welding inc
